Dispensing chemists and retailer of housewares.
1934 Formed by merger of Timothy Whites and Taylor's (Cash Chemists) and Taylors (Cash Chemists) Trust. Philip E. Hill is Chairman.[1]
1968 Acquired by Boots the Chemists. The company had 614 shops.
